R7 3700x
2070 super
16gb ram
Installed on m.2 SSD
I’m running medium settings with reflections on low, texture quality high and DLSS balanced, probably need to do performance. Dungeons run fine but outdoors it will stutter at times.

It does run considerably better than STALKER 2, the last UE5 game I tried to play.

Just for another reference point:

9800x3d
4080 super
3440x1440 - ultrawide

I've got everything on high, RTX on high and frame gen on "quality" and i'm getting 150-170fps. Without framegen its under 100 easily. If i turn everything to ultra, it's about 80-100fps.
